Witaj Gościu! ( Zaloguj | Rejestruj )

Forum PHP.pl

> [MySQL] Odliczanie dni od daty - datetime
d.stp
post
Post #1





Grupa: Zarejestrowani
Postów: 358
Pomógł: 0
Dołączył: 19.04.2012

Ostrzeżenie: (0%)
-----


Mam w bazie mysql tabelę XXX, w której mam pole typu DATETIME. Chcę wyświetlić wszystkie rekordy z ostatnich 30 dni i zaczyna się problem. Są takie rekordy w bazie na 100%, ale używając takiego zapytania:

AND DATE(x_date) BETWEEN CURDATE()-30 AND CURDATE()+30

nic nie pokazuje. Co robię nie tak?
Go to the top of the page
+Quote Post
 
Start new topic
Odpowiedzi (1 - 2)
Turson
post
Post #2





Grupa: Zarejestrowani
Postów: 4 291
Pomógł: 829
Dołączył: 14.02.2009
Skąd: łódź

Ostrzeżenie: (0%)
-----


AND DATE(x_date) BETWEEN NOW()-INTERVAL 30 DAY AND NOW()
Go to the top of the page
+Quote Post
trueblue
post
Post #3





Grupa: Zarejestrowani
Postów: 6 806
Pomógł: 1828
Dołączył: 11.03.2014

Ostrzeżenie: (0%)
-----


  1. x_date>=DATE_SUB(NOW(),INTERVAL 30 DAY)


--------------------
Go to the top of the page
+Quote Post

Reply to this topicStart new topic
1 Użytkowników czyta ten temat (1 Gości i 0 Anonimowych użytkowników)
0 Zarejestrowanych:

 



RSS Aktualny czas: 19.08.2025 - 21:58